Output 64daafd178c961b49256f8462bee830d5a4a60104d23158f18fb63ea26a8e16d:4

value
2000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d29b3c2167f18f0ca408e5b9b1fa1e6b83a70d7f OP_EQUALVERIFY OP_CHECKSIG
address
1LCasCDA9XHKV2hkrFvtLhH84YNTQxn1dF
transaction
64daafd178c961b49256f8462bee830d5a4a60104d23158f18fb63ea26a8e16d
spent
true